Why Register a Trademark?

Your brand name and logo are valuable assets. Trademark registration gives you exclusive legal rights to use and protect them.

What Can Be Trademarked?

  • Business Name
  • Product Name
  • Logo/Symbol
  • Tagline/Slogan
  • Sound Mark
  • Color Combination

Trademark Classes

India follows the Nice Classification with 45 classes. Popular ones include:
  • Class 35: Retail, advertising, business services
  • Class 9: Software, electronics
  • Class 25: Clothing, footwear
  • Class 30: Food products, bakery
  • Class 42: IT services, web development
  • Trademark Registration Process

  • 1. Trademark Search: Check if name is available
  • 2. Application Filing: Online via IP India portal
  • 3. Examination: Registrar reviews (3-6 months)
  • 4. Publication: Published in TM Journal for objections
  • 5. Registration: Certificate issued (if no objections)
  • Timeline & Fees

  • Government Fee: Rs. 4500 (per class) for individuals/startups
  • Total Time: 12-18 months for registration
  • Validity: 10 years (renewable)
  • Trademark Symbols

  • ™: Can be used immediately after filing
  • ®: Only after registration is complete

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Can I trademark a personal name?
    Yes, personal names can be trademarked if used for business (like 'Sharma Sweets').
    What if someone copies my brand?
    With a registered trademark, you can send legal notice and file for infringement in court.
    Can I trademark a common word?
    Common words can be trademarked in specific contexts (e.g., 'Apple' for computers).
